Analysis

Angola recorded 0.8097 GPI for school life expectancy, tertiary, gender parity index in 2016. That is the highest value across all 8 years on record.

The figure is up 10.1% on the previous year and up 24.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, school life expectancy, tertiary, gender parity index in Angola peaked at 0.8097 GPI in 2016 and was at its lowest, 0.1945 GPI, in 1990.

Angola ranks 139th of 177 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

Ratio of female school life expectancy to the male school life expectancy. It is calculated by dividing the female value for the indicator by the male value for the indicator. A GPI equal to 1 indicates parity between females and males. In general, a value less than 1 indicates disparity in favor of males and a value greater than 1 indicates disparity in favor of females.
